We will have both a beer tasting tonight (Thursday from 4:30 to 7:30) and a wine taCork's Wine Fine, Beer, and Liquors Mansfield, MA sting Friday from 4 to7 PM.  Tonight’s beer tasting is with Boulder Brewing Co. out of Colorado. We have brought in a bunch of new brews from Boulder and this should be an excellent tasting.  The lineup includes Sundance Amber Ale, Passtime Pale Ale, Single Track Copper Ale, Mojo IPA, Mojo Risin Double IPA, Hazed & Infused, and Planet Porter.  We also brought in some Brewers Dozen 12 packs as well.  I haven’t tried most of these beers myself but every beer I’ve had from them so far has been outstanding.

 

We have our friend John from Trio Wines here for our Easter wine tasting on Good Friday night.  He will start with Bloom Pinot Gris a new addition to the Bloom line of German wines.  Next will be Pine & Post Chardonnay from Washington State.  From there we go to Spain for Cubero Vinas Viejas Old Vine Garnacha.  The last 2 are from Italy and are both excellent wines and really cool packaging.  Dardano Zara is blend of Dolcetto and Barbera that is just yummy and comes in a real funky bottle.  Next is an organic and bio-dynamic Italian blend called Valdifalco Morrelino di Scansano.  Not only is this an excellent wine it comes with a very unique glass closure instead of a cork.
